Mr. Food Chocolate Chip Cookie Pizza
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 15 Minutes
Cook Time: 15 Minutes
Ready In: 30 Minutes
Servings: 16
I finally found this recipe after looking for it for years. I used to make this for my boys on their birthdays but switched to cinnamon rolls after I misplaced the recipe. I top it with re-whipped store bought frosting and mini m&m's. Printed in the winter 1998 issue of Mr.
Ingredients:
1/2 cup brown sugar, light and packed
1/4 cup granulated sugar
1/2 cup butter, softened
1 egg
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 1/4 cups flour
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
6 ounces semi-sweet chocolate chips (i use milk chocolate)
16 ounces frosting
1/4 cup walnuts, chopped
1/4 cup coconut, flaked and toasted
1/4 cup chocolate candy
candy sprinkles
Directions:
1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
2. In a large bowl, beat together brown & white sugars, butter, egg and vanilla until creamy.
3. Add flour and baking soda, mixing well. The dough will be stiff.
4. Stir in chocolate chips.
5. Spread evenly on a 12 inch pizza pan.
6. Bake 12-15 minutes or until golden brown. (I made this yesterday and mine took 20 minutes in a deep dish pan). It looked a bit undercooked, but after cooling, it made a nice chewy cookie.
7. Cool completely.
8. Spread frosting over top of cookie, leaving a 1/4 inch border around the edges.
9. Sprinkle with optional ingredients if desired.
10. Cut into 16 wedges.
